Clarence Hall Davis, 85, of 87 Nevada Avenue, Asheville, went home to be with Jesus and his wife Helen Davis on Friday, October 8, 1999
following a long illness.

A lifelong resident of Asheville, he was the son of the late Charles Hall Davis and Mary Cleta Taylor Davis both of Asheville.

He entered the US Army during World War II and served in the Pacific campaign. After the war he worked for National Linen Service as a
superintendent and later was a salesman for both Bon Ton Linen Co. and Swannanoa Laundry.

He loved to fish and play golf. He won the Senior Golf Tournament at the Municipal Golf Course in 1994 at the age of 82. He was an avid Braves
Baseball fan and wanted to see them win the World Series this year. He will be greatly missed by all his family and friends.
